Shep Smith Gets Emotional Over 9/11 Bill Passage | Talking Points Memo

After going on something of a crusade against Republicans who wouldn’t vote for the 9/11 first responders bill, Shep Smith teared up a little bit today following the bill’s passage in the Senate.Here’s the video:

This is a companion discussion topic for the original entry at